ROBOT PERFORMS REMOTE SURGERY BETWEEN JAPAN, SINGAPORE
  • Doctors have conducted a successful experiment using a robot system to perform remote surgery between Singapore and Japan.

  • The device, called “Hinotori,” is Japan's first surgical robot. The goal in the experiment was to remove a cancer tumor from an artificial stomach.

  • A surgeon used a so-called “cockpit” located in Singapore, while an “operation unit” in Japan performed the surgery.

  • The unit has four arms equipped with various instruments and an endoscopic camera.

  • Professor Uyama Ichiro said he noticed latency, or delays, of about one-tenth of a second in the device's movements.

  • But he added that he was able to adapt to the lag.

  • Uyama said he hopes to teach surgery remotely with the assistance of robots.
